Getting the key chip

Key chips are embedded microchip inside your car key that transmits radio signals at a low level. This signals the immobilizer to turn off and allows you to start the car. These chips also have a digital serial number that authenticates the keys and stops auto theft. A locksmith can offer you a replacement key for your lost one. Many vehicles have improved transponder key programmer technology in their keys to stop theft. This means that they have to be programmed to match the anti-theft system of your vehicle. This is done by either the car locksmith service or the dealer/mechanic. This is a costly process that requires special equipment and an application. It is possible to save money employing the DIY method, but it is risky and could cause damage to the vehicle's system.

Think about hiring a professional auto locksmith to re-program your keys. They have the tools and know-how to do this job safely and safely. In addition, they will save you a lot of time and stress by doing it right the first time.

These locksmiths are able to program your new key in a short time, and usually at a low cost. They have the tools to connect to the computer in your car which allows them to enter the programming mode. This is a quicker and more secure method of programming a key than waiting at the dealership.

In some cars that have onboard computers, there is locks on it which limits the number of times a locksmith can program it. These systems employ tokens which means that the locksmith needs to pay for each programming attempt by way of an unpaid token. This cost is then reflected in the cost of the service.
